Several factors play a significant role in determining the start time of a Canelo Alvarez fight. Understanding these elements can help you make accurate estimations and avoid missing the main event.

  • Location and Time Zones: The location of the fight is perhaps the most significant factor. Canelo’s fights have taken place in various cities across the United States and Mexico, each with its own time zone. For example, a fight in Las Vegas (Pacific Time) will have a different broadcast time than a fight in Guadalajara (Central Time). Always check the location of the fight and convert the local time to your own time zone.

  • Pay-Per-View (PPV) Format: Canelo’s fights are typically broadcast as Pay-Per-View events. PPV events often have a multi-fight card leading up to the main event. The main event, Canelo’s fight, usually takes place as the culmination of the evening. This means that the start time of Canelo’s fight is dependent on the duration of the preceding fights.

  • Undercard Fights: The undercard fights are the bouts that occur before the main event. These fights can vary in length, depending on the fighters involved, their styles, and whether the fights go the distance or end in a knockout. The unpredictability of undercard fights makes it challenging to pinpoint the exact start time of the main event.

  • Television Broadcast Schedules: Television networks and streaming services that broadcast Canelo’s fights have their own schedules and considerations. They often aim to maximize viewership by strategically timing the main event to coincide with peak viewing hours in major markets.

  • Promotional Considerations: Promoters also play a role in determining the fight time. They consider factors such as maximizing ticket sales, catering to international audiences, and aligning with sponsorship agreements.

Typical Start Times for Canelo Fights

While the exact start time can vary, there are some general patterns that can help you estimate when Canelo’s fights are likely to begin.

  • Main Event Ring Walks: Canelo’s ring walk, the moment he enters the arena and makes his way to the ring, typically occurs between 11:00 PM and 12:00 AM Eastern Time (ET) for fights held in the United States. This is a common window for main events in boxing, as it allows for a full undercard and caters to a broad audience across different time zones.

  • Pay-Per-View Start Time: PPV events usually begin around 8:00 PM or 9:00 PM ET. This allows for approximately three to four hours of undercard fights before the main event.

  • Variations Based on Location:

    • West Coast (Pacific Time): If the fight is on the West Coast, the ring walk might be slightly earlier, around 8:00 PM to 9:00 PM Pacific Time.
    • Mexico (Central Time): When Canelo fights in Mexico, the timing can be more variable. It might be designed to cater to a local primetime audience, potentially starting earlier than US-based fights.
    • Europe: For European viewers, the start time can be very late, often in the early hours of the morning, due to the time difference.

How to Stay Updated on Canelo Fight Times

Given the variables involved, it’s essential to stay updated on the confirmed start time of Canelo’s fights. Here are some reliable methods:

  • Official Announcements: The most accurate information comes from official announcements by the promoters (such as Matchroom Boxing or Golden Boy Promotions), the television network broadcasting the fight (such as DAZN or Showtime), and Canelo Alvarez himself. Follow their social media accounts and websites for the latest updates.

  • Boxing News Websites: Reputable boxing news websites and sports outlets provide detailed fight previews, including confirmed start times. Some reliable sources include ESPN, BoxingScene, The Ring, and Sky Sports Boxing.

  • Pay-Per-View Providers: If you plan to purchase the fight through a PPV provider, they will typically provide the scheduled start time as part of the purchase information.

  • Social Media: Social media platforms like Twitter are excellent for real-time updates. Follow boxing journalists, commentators, and other fans for the latest news and potential delays.

  • Fight Week Schedules: During the week leading up to the fight, a detailed schedule of events is usually released, including weigh-ins, press conferences, and the confirmed start time of the main event.

Canelo’s Recent Fight History and Timing

Looking at Canelo’s recent fight history can provide additional insights into the typical timing of his bouts.

  • Canelo vs. John Ryder (May 6, 2023): This fight took place in Guadalajara, Mexico. Due to the location, the main event started earlier than usual for a Canelo fight, catering to the local primetime audience. The ring walk occurred around 11:00 PM ET.

  • Canelo vs. Gennady Golovkin III (September 17, 2022): This highly anticipated trilogy fight took place in Las Vegas. The ring walk for the main event was around 11:45 PM ET.

  • Canelo vs. Dmitry Bivol (May 7, 2022): Held in Las Vegas, the ring walk for this fight was approximately 11:30 PM ET.

  • Canelo vs. Caleb Plant (November 6, 2021): Another Las Vegas fight, the ring walk for this bout was around 12:15 AM ET.

These examples illustrate that Canelo’s fights in the US typically have a ring walk between 11:00 PM and 12:15 AM ET, while fights in Mexico may start earlier.
